"May sighed. 'But this isn't once upon a time. It's like the opposite... half or something.'" Jack is a normal boy living in the world of fairy tales, in a village called Giant's Hand. Well, Jack the thirteenth. Jack in the Beanstalk? That's his father. But his father has been missing for a long time, and Jack lives with his grandfather. One of the only purposes in life in Giant's Hand is to find and rescue a princess, marry, and become a powerful and rich leader. But Jack isn't doing very well in the 'rescuing a princess' department. All his teachers at school tell him so. So when a girl with a shirt that says 'Punk Princess' on it falls from a magic portal into Jack's cottage, Jack is EXTREMELY surprised. It couldn't be that easy, could it? The girl, named May, denies being a princess, though. She doesn't know where he is, says she doesn't know magic and now she's saying she's not a princess despite her obvious shirt! But May needs to find her grandmother, who Jack believes is the real Snow White, and to save her from the Wicked Queen! It's off on a quest for them, and with the help of a prince named Phillip that May and Jack meet along the way, they encounter the infamous gingerbread house of Hansel and Gretel, attempt to tame Maleficent, almost get swallowed by a giant, and more on this epic adventure! Will they find May's grandmother? Will May ever get home? Find out in this hilarious fractured fairy tale! I really enjoyed this book. James Riley writes really well from a kid's perspective, and he is so funny, and writes sarcasm well too! I could relate to the humor and that was awesome!
